#7d3e4f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7d3e4f is composed of 49% red, 24.3%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.4% magenta, 36.8%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 343.8 degrees, a saturation of 33.7% and a lightness of 36.7%. #7d3e4f color hex could be obtained by blending #fa7c9e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

● #7d3e4f color description : Dark moderate pink.
#7d3e4f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7d3e4f has RGB values of R:125, G:62, B:79 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.5, Y:0.37,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8207951.

Shades and Tints of #7d3e4f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070304 is the darkest color, while #fcf9f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#7d3e4f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#605b5c is the less saturated color, while #b70435 is the most saturated one.
